Barbados at the 2023 Pan American Games
Barbados is scheduled to compete at the 2023 Pan American Games in Santiago, Chile from October 20 to November 5, 2023. This will be Barbados' 16th appearance at the Pan American Games, having competed at every edition of the games since the nation's debut, in 1963.

On 6 October 2023, the Barbados Olympic Association officially named the team of 29 athletes (16 men and 13 women) competing in 19 sports (e-sports total of 1 is not included).[1] Badminton athlete Kennie King and sport shooter Michelle Elliot were the country's flagbearers during the opening ceremony.[2]

Wrestling
Barbados qualified a male wrestler after receiving a wildcard.
Key:
- VT – Victory by fall.
- PP – Decision by points – the loser with technical points.
- PO – Decision by points – the loser without technical points.
- SP – Technical superiority – the loser with technical points and a margin of victory of at least 9 (Greco-Roman) or 10 (freestyle) points.
- ST – Great superiority – the loser without technical points and a margin of victory of at least 8 (Greco-Roman) or 10 (freestyle) points.
- VA – Decision by withdrawal
